KTV, or karaoke television, has long been a beloved entertainment choice, providing a space for people to sing their hearts out and enjoy socializing with friends. In recent years, the integration of advanced technology has revolutionized the KTV experience, with LED displays playing a pivotal role in this transformation. From enhancing visual appeal to improving functionality, LED displays have become indispensable in modern KTV venues.

The Rise of LED Technology

Light Emitting Diodes (LEDs) have come a long way since their inception. Initially used for basic indicators and displays, LED technology has evolved to offer vibrant colors, high brightness, and energy efficiency. These advancements have made LEDs ideal for a range of applications, including entertainment venues like KTV rooms.

Enhanced Visual Experience

One of the primary benefits of LED displays in KTV venues is the enhancement of the visual experience. Traditional projection systems and CRT monitors are being replaced by high-definition LED screens, which provide superior image clarity and brightness. This improvement is crucial in KTV settings, where the lyrics and video visuals need to be clear and engaging.

Meiyad customized led screens in Thailand KTV

LED displays offer several advantages over older technologies:

Brightness and Clarity:

LED screens are capable of delivering high brightness levels, making them suitable for both dimly lit and brightly illuminated rooms. This ensures that lyrics are easily readable regardless of the room's lighting conditions.

Color Accuracy:

Modern LED displays offer exceptional color accuracy, which enhances the visual appeal of music videos and other content. This is especially important in creating an immersive experience for users who want a dynamic and vibrant atmosphere.

Resolution:

High-resolution LED displays provide sharp and detailed images, which is crucial for presenting high-quality video content and ensuring that users can easily read the lyrics.

Customizable and Dynamic Displays

LED technology allows for greater customization and dynamism in KTV settings. With LED screens, venues can incorporate a range of visual effects, including animated backgrounds, dynamic text displays, and interactive elements. This customization can enhance the overall ambiance and create a more engaging and memorable experience for patrons.

Background Visuals: LED screens can display custom backgrounds and animations that complement the music being played. This adds an extra layer of entertainment and allows for themed or seasonal decorations.

Interactive Features: Some KTV venues are incorporating interactive LED displays that respond to user inputs, such as touch or motion sensors. This can create a more immersive experience by allowing users to interact with the content in real-time.

Improved Functionality and User Experience

In addition to enhancing visual appeal, LED displays improve the functionality and user experience in KTV venues. The integration of LED screens with karaoke systems offers several practical benefits:

Easy Integration: LED displays can be easily integrated with modern karaoke systems, including digital song libraries and interactive controls. This seamless integration helps streamline the karaoke experience and reduces the complexity of operating the system.Durability and Reliability: LED displays are known for their durability and long lifespan. Unlike traditional displays that may suffer from issues like burn-in or color degradation, LED screens maintain their performance over time, reducing maintenance costs and ensuring consistent performance.Energy Efficiency: LED technology is more energy-efficient compared to older display technologies. This not only reduces the venue's energy consumption but also contributes to a more sustainable operation.

Conclusion

The application of LED displays in KTV venues represents a significant advancement in entertainment technology. By offering enhanced visual clarity, customizable displays, and improved functionality, LED screens have become a crucial element in creating an engaging and memorable karaoke experience. As technology continues to evolve, it is likely that LED displays will further transform the KTV industry, offering even more innovative and exciting features for both venues and patrons. Whether through vibrant visuals, interactive elements, or energy efficiency, LED displays are set to play a key role in the future of KTV entertainment.

LED Display Screen Software Installation and Debugging Tutorial

Software Installation, Login & Screen ConfigurationDownload & InstallationOfficial website download:Visit NovaStar official website(www.novastar-led.cn or https://www.novastar.tech) → Support → Software Download, and download the latest version of NovaLCT (recommended v5.5.0 or above).Installation steps:I. Double-click the installation package.II. Use the default installation path.III. Complete installation.IIII. Disable antivirus software temporarily to avoid accidental blockingDevice ConnectionSynchronous System (Direct Network Cable Connection)Step 1: PC → Sending Card: Connect directly via USB cable; or Connect through the same LAN using network cable. (Default IP range: 192.168.0.xxx / 192.168.1.xxx)Step 2: Sending Card → Receiving Card: Cascade via network cables. Receiving card connects to the LED screen HUB board.Asynchronous System (WiFi Direct Connection)Step 1: Connect PC/mobile phone to the player box WiFi (Default SSID: AP + last 8 digits of SN, Password can be found on the device label); or connect through the same LAN.Step 2: Connect the player box to the HUB board (receiving card) and power on.Software LoginStep 1: Open NovaLCT,Click Login→Advanced Synchronous Login,Default password:666 or admin.Step 2: Successful connection message: "Control System 1, No Display Screen"; If connection fails, check wiring and check power supply.Smart ConfigurationStep 1: After login, enter Screen Configuration → Smart Settings.Step 2: Select Chip model, Decoding method, Module size (e.g. 172x86), click Next stepStep 3: Follow the screen instructions: Bright line direction→Color matching→Pixel-by-pixel calibration, generate configuration file (.scfg).Step 4: Click Send to apply parameters to the receiving card.Manual ConfigurationStep 1: Receiving Card Parameters: Enter Receiving Card → Port Configuration → Set width, height, number of data groups, and scan mode (e.g. 1/32 scan).Step 2: Sending Card Resolution: Enter Sending Card → Output Resolution → Enter actual screen resolution (e.g. 1920×1080) → Enable scaling → Click Send.Step 3: Load Configuration File: Supports local (.scfg/.zip) or cloud configuration files. Allows quick parameter reuse. [__LINK_ICON].Program Creation & Publishing (Asynchronous System)Pingjl Installation & OperationStep 1: Download Pingjl from the official website. Double-click the installation file and follow the Pingjl. After first launch, select "Asynchronous Playback" mode. Click "Start Now".Step 2: Open Pingjl and add devices: (Search LAN/WiFi devices, Default password: admin).Step 3: Create a new program: Program Management → New Program. Set resolution matching the screen.Step 4: Add media: Support Add media, Videos (MP4/AVI), Text, Clock, Weather forecast.Step 5: Edit attributes: Playback duration, Transition effects, Loop mode, Multi-layer overlay supported.Program PublishingStep 1: Select the program→Click Publish→Select target terminal→Confirm sending.Step 2: After successful publishing, the player box automatically loads and plays the program. If publishing fails, check network connection→Check device storage.Device Management, Maintenance & Firmware UpgradeFirmware UpgradeEnter Program Upgrade→Connect to the Internet, Select cloud upgrade, Choose corresponding sending card / receiving card firmware, Wait for completion, Do not power off during upgrade.Offline Upgrade:Import local firmware package (.bin), batch upgrade devices:Step 1: Login through "Login → Advanced Synchronous Login",enter password admin or 666. (For asynchronous products (JT/TB series), select Media Player Login)Step 2: Type "admin"or "666888" on the main interface.Step 3: Select communication port. If you need to reconnect the sending card, click "Reconnect".Step 4: Select the range to view, click "Refresh" to view the current software version of the hardware.Refresh All: View all sending/receiving card versions.Specified Refresh: View the software versions of the specified sending and receiving cards.PS: Simply click "Refresh All" on the screen to view the receriving card model and firmware version.Identifying Driver & Decoder Chips:Please refer to the information on the back of the module or on the packaging (you may also contact the relevant project manager for confirmation)Check IC markings on the back of the moduleObtain information according to the correct configuration file provided by the manufacturer:Step 1: In the "Screen Configuration" dialog box on the main LCT interface, select the "Receiving Card" tab.Step 2: Load the correct configuration file provided by the screen manufacturer from the local computer:a. Click "Load from Local";b. Select the configuration file and click "Open";c. After the file is successfully loaded, click "OK".Step 3: Click "View Cabinet" to check the information in the pop-up dialog box.Obtain the Corresponding Correct Firmware Program:You can directly access the public resources through the following links:Novastar Database http://gts.novastar.tech:6150/sharing/oLGDYny5ENovastar Overseas Database http://gts.novastar.tech:6150/sharing/CZRitU08hStep 1: Directly access the Nova database mentioned above.Step 2: From the homepage, follow the path:"Firmware Program > Receiving Card”to enter the receiving card model classification page.Step 3: According to the Nova receiving card model confirmed above, enter the corresponding receiving card page. The following examples use DH-LCE7516 / FS-LCE7516 / MRV416.Step 4: According to the confirmed driver IC and decoder IC used on the module, search for the corresponding firmware in the order of 1, 2, 3, and 5.(Option 4 is firmware for the 99-series chips, and 99-series chips can be searched directly.)OverviewUsing the example above, each folder contains the corresponding firmware and descriptions of the supported chips. You can check the descriptions to identify the driver IC and decoder IC used on your module, and then determine which firmware should be used.Based on the confirmed Nova receiving card model and the driver/decoder ICs used on the LED module, you can find the correct corresponding firmware.Screen MonitoringMonitoring → Device Status:Check temperature, voltage, network cable connection, signal source, and abnormal alarm notifications.Preset Screen: Tools → Preset Screen SettingsSet the display image when the signal is lost or disconnected (such as black screen or fixed logo).TroubleshootingUnable to connect to the deviceCheck USB/network cable, power supply, and IP segment; disable the firewall.Screen garbled/flickeringVerify receiving card parameters, network cable quality, and HUB board (receiving card) wiring; resend the configuration.Program playback abnormalCheck media format and resolution compatibility; restart the player box or republish the program.
